Singularity structure in mean curvature flow of mean-convex sets
Tobias H. Colding and Bruce Kleiner
Abstract.
In this note we announce results on the mean curvature flow of mean-convex sets in three dimensions. Loosely speaking, our results justify the naive picture of mean curvature flow where the only singularities are neck pinches, and components which collapse to asymptotically round spheres.
